The Fellowship Children's Ministry Our commitment to parents and children is to teach the Bible and provide age-appropriate activities and lessons. Welcome to The Fellowship Children's Ministry!

Our commitment to parents and children is to teach the Bible and provide age-appropriate activities and lessons that capitalize on every learning opportunity. We provide a safe, nurturing environment where children see living examples of what it means to know and love God.
